NASCAR legend and avid outdoorsman Ward Burton joins Davey Segal this week (2:45) in advance of the State Water Heaters Krush 250 at South Boston Speedway, benefitting the Ward Burton Wildlife Foundation. Burton explains how the idea of the race came together, why and when his passion for the outdoors came into focus and more. Plus, his thoughts on Sam Mayer's suspension after spinning his son Jeb at Martinsville, the state of NASCAR in 2025, the playoff format, the lore of him snatching snakes online, how he got his name (spoiler alert: it's not really Ward), memories of Bill Davis, winning the 2002 Daytona 500 and more. Davey also previews the Championship 4 at Phoenix Raceway for all 3 national series

Episode 280: Mason Massey
Mason Massey joins Davey Segal (8:40) to look ahead to his first start at the Brickyard and discuss how his partial schedule with Alpha Prime Racing in the Xfinity Series has been going thus far. They dive into how it is running part-time, what Tommy Joe Martins is like as a boss, why he’s a team first type of driver and more, including his racing background in Georgia that saw him transition from asphalt to dirt before coming back to asphalt and making it in NASCAR. Massey also opens up about his stutter, why he decided to go public with it several years ago, the sense of responsibility he felt to bring awareness to it and how his work away from the track has helped the next generation face their fears with stutters. Plus, how he gets his mustache to look so good, his real name (hint: it’s not Mason), realistic expectations for the rest of 2025 and more. Davey also recaps Denny Hamlin’s impressive victory at Dover, looks ahead to Indianapolis Motor Speedway and Papa Segal pays homage to Gary Nelson.
